


Last week, we had the honor and pleasure of participating in the 14th edition of the International Wood Construction Forum, a key event in the bio-based construction sector, which took place in Paris in the magnificent setting of the Grand Palais.
Our project Relais d’Italie, delivered in 2022, was exhibited at the Gallery of Architecture in the large nave. It involves the restructuring and expansion of a conservatory from the 1980s to transform it into a mixed-use program featuring a cultural facility, a café, a coworking space, and student housing. The latter was constructed by stacking 18 3D modules with a timber frame structure, fully made in the workshop, transported by truck, and assembled on-site in just a few nights. From the press kit of the FBC:
“In the context of RE2025, the Forum is evolving into a ‘World Expo of Forests, Wood, and bio-based Materials’ to showcase all the innovative solutions in the decarbonized construction, renovation, and planning markets.
The responses to the call for projects launched to architects, planners, designers, builders, engineers, and design offices form the core of the workshops and conferences. Industrial companies, SMEs, and start-ups, on the other hand, are invited to present their innovations (products, processes, solutions, etc.) to enable wood and biosourced construction and planning to enter a new era.”
